"kawö" meaning in Ye'kwana

See kawö in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Adverb

IPA: [kawə]
Etymology: From Proto-Cariban *kawô (“high”). Perhaps ultimately formed with the ancestor of awö (“at, in, on”); for the first element, perhaps compare kaju (“sky”). Etymology templates: {{inh|mch|sai-car-pro|*kawô||high}} Proto-Cariban *kawô (“high”) Head templates: {{head|mch|adverb}} kawö
  1. being high up, above
